Are TV Series and Anime Worth the Time?

Entertainment is a significant aspect of our lives, offering relaxation, escapism, and often, creativity. However, when it comes to popular media forms such as TV series and anime, opinions vary widely. This article seeks to explore whether these forms of entertainment are worth the time spent consuming them. We will delve into the benefits they offer and address common concerns surrounding their value.

Primary Forms of Entertainment, Not Education

Firstly, it is important to distinguish that TV series and anime, like other forms of media, are primarily intended to entertain rather than educate. This distinction is crucial when evaluating their worth. With an abundance of entertainment options, both digital and traditional, one must ask themselves if these forms of media align with their personal values and preferences.

Entertainment as a Source of Value

Entertainment can serve multiple purposes. For some individuals, consuming TV series and anime can be a valuable source of enjoyment, leading to personal satisfaction and happiness. Others might find more traditional forms of entertainment, such as reading books or engaging in outdoor activities, more fulfilling. The decision ultimately comes down to individual preferences and what brings personal value.

Self-Determined Benefit and Creativity

If you derive personal enjoyment from watching TV series and anime, then it is indeed worth your time. Engaging in activities that bring you joy can foster creativity and curiosity, contributing positively to your well-being. Moreover, these forms of entertainment can inspire and motivate you to engage in other creative endeavors, such as drawing, writing, or even creating your own anime series.

Building Community and Enjoyment

Another significant benefit of TV series and anime is the community they foster. Sharing viewing experiences with loved ones or fellow fans can create strong bonds and shared experiences. Joining anime clubs, participating in fan discussions, or watching marathons with friends can turn a solitary activity into a group experience, enhancing the overall enjoyment. This social aspect is especially valuable for those who find themselves frequently watching at home or feeling isolated.

Broader Impacts and Lessons

TV series and anime have the power to teach valuable lessons and insights into human nature, culture, and storytelling. Engaging with these media forms can broaden your horizons and improve your understanding of diverse narratives and perspectives. Additionally, the artistry behind these productions can inspire personal expression in various creative fields, from art to writing and beyond.
